Transaction 2efb91fd121c86cce697bfdd7cdf55b356c13c91a1e79f95cc7b3acfa5a11187

1 Input
2 Outputs
  • 2efb91fd121c86cce697bfdd7cdf55b356c13c91a1e79f95cc7b3acfa5a11187:0
  • value  1619253
    address  38ddoo6cpnHiaHaYZUjqog7MgHpah6iNK5
  • 2efb91fd121c86cce697bfdd7cdf55b356c13c91a1e79f95cc7b3acfa5a11187:1
  • value  12637613
    address  1NAv85McVoWL4ve47Rn9RCjnAGkYTsYArq